Could you please discuss why you make the reintroduction of EGO_SUM dependent on this question?

Portage will show you a warning message if the exported environment approaches the kernel limit, and it will show a detailed error message if executing an ebuild failed due to the limit being reached. There seems to be no reason why you should not be able to allow EGO_SUM again without first fixing, for example, https://bugs.gentoo.org/721088.
